2. NTC thermistors

2.1 Conductivity origin

Negative temperature coefficient thermistors (NTCs) are semiconducting ceramic materials, most often crystallizing in the form of a spinel structure, as shown in figure 3 . The elementary crystal lattice is made up of octahedral and tetrahedral crystallographic sites with oxygen ions at the apexes.
